    Union Minister Manohar Lal Khattar to Visit Telangana for Development Initiatives

    Union Minister for Urban Development, Power, and Housing, Manohar Lal Khattar, is set to visit Telangana this Friday for a series of events and meetings. He will review key projects and initiatives with senior officials from the State Power and Municipal Departments.

    Khattar is scheduled to arrive at Shamshabad Airport at 9:30 AM, where he will be received by Ministers Ponguleti Srinivas Reddy and Ponnam Prabhakar. From there, he will travel to Karimnagar. At the Sports School in Karimnagar, he will be welcomed by Minister of State for Home, Bandi Sanjay Kumar.

    As part of his visit, Khattar will inaugurate several development projects. At Telangana Chowk, he will launch a park development project worth Rs. 8.2 crore at the Multi-Purpose School. Following this, he will visit Dr. BR Ambedkar Stadium to inaugurate a sports complex and related works, costing Rs. 22 crore.

    In Housing Board Colony, Khattar and Bandi Sanjay will launch a significant project aimed at providing a 24-hour drinking water supply to 2,660 houses under the Karimnagar Municipal Corporation. This marks a notable achievement, making Karimnagar the first corporation in the Telugu States to offer uninterrupted drinking water access to residents. The project, completed at a cost of Rs. 18 crore, is expected to serve as a model for other cities.

    Later, Khattar will inaugurate a smart digital classroom at Kummawadi High School. He will also address a public meeting at the Housing Board Colony. Afterward, he will inspect a dump yard on the Karimnagar Bypass Road before heading to the helipad for his return journey to Hyderabad.

    The Union Minister is expected to arrive back at Begumpet Airport by 4 PM. He will then hold a review meeting with State officials to discuss ongoing and future projects before leaving for Delhi.

    This visit highlights the government’s commitment to urban development and infrastructure improvement in Telangana.
